Equality and Diversity
Discrimination in employment denies opportunities to individuals who through prejudice can suffer victimisation and/or harassment. Aside from the harm and distress suffered by the victim, such behaviour, whether intended or not, can ultimately undermine an organisations credibility, performance and productivity.
The absence of effective policies and/or procedures, or the presence of a cultural undercurrent can prevent any organisation from sharing in the potential benefits that an informed and aligned workforce can help provide. This includes a happier environment, increased motivation, lower staff turnover and access to wider markets that an inclusive approach and effective policies can bring.
